Abstract

The utility model provides a condensate water recovery device including a first-level water tank (1), a second-level water tank (2), a centrifugal hot water pump (3) and a three-way valve (4). The upper part of the first-level water tank is provided with a condensate water inlet (11). The second-level water tank (2) is provided with a water absorbing pipe (21) inserted into the bottom part of the first level water tank (1). An water inlet and a water outlet are centrifugal hot water pump (3) are connected with the second-level water tank (2) and an inlet of the three-way valve (4) through a water inlet pipe (31) and a water outlet pipe (32) respectively. An outlet of the three-way valve (4) is used for outputting condensate water while another outlet is connected to a negative voltage ejector. By adopting the scheme, condensate water can be recycled and the condensate water recovery device can work reliably for a long term.

Description

Condensate water recovery device
Technical field
The utility model relates to a kind of retracting device, relates in particular to a kind of condensate water recovery device.
Background technology
In textile dyeing and finishing enterprise, steam is that application is maximum, one of secondary energy sources of use amount maximum, in the use procedure of steam, be accompanied by a large amount of condensed waters and produce, condensed water institute heat content accounts for 15%-20% of steam total amount of heat, in enterprise production process, conventionally condensed water is directly entered to trench, certainly will cause like this waste.
Utility model content
For solving the deficiencies in the prior art, the utility model provides a kind of condensate water recovery device, can reclaim condensed water, and it is reliably working for a long time.
For achieving the above object, condensate water recovery device of the present utility model, comprise one-level water pot, secondary water pot, absorption centrifugal water-heating pump and triple valve, described one-level water pot top is provided with condensing water inlet, secondary water pot is provided with the suction hose that is inserted into one-level water pot bottom, the water inlet of absorption centrifugal water-heating pump is connected with the import of secondary water pot and triple valve with outlet pipe by water inlet pipe respectively with delivery port, an outlet of triple valve is used for exporting condensed water, another outlet is provided with inhales the negative-pressure ejecting device to secondary water pot by the water in suction hose, between water inlet pipe and outlet pipe, be provided with a return duct, prevent that cavitation from producing.
As to restriction of the present utility model, on water inlet pipe, be provided with cold water and supplement pipe.
As to restriction of the present utility model, on secondary water pot, be provided with liquid level gauge.
Adopt technique scheme, its beneficial effect is as follows: adopt the circulation of absorption centrifugal water-heating pump to draw water, can be that water pumps to secondary water pot from one-level water pot by condensation, after triple valve action, water in secondary water pot is flowed out standby again by triple valve, owing to being provided with return duct, the part hot water in absorption centrifugal water-heating pump in outlet pipe is squeezed into water inlet pipe again, can reduce water inlet pipe because pressure decreased produces steam bubble, the impeller of absorption centrifugal water-heating pump is caused to cavitation; The supplementary pipe of cold water is set and can further supplements the water yield of absorption centrifugal water-heating pump water inlet pipe, and reduce the temperature of current herein, avoid steam bubble to occur, liquid level gauge is set on secondary water pot and can detects the water level in secondary water pot, be convenient to realize automatic control.

The specific embodiment
As shown in Figure 1, the present embodiment discloses a kind of condensate water recovery device, and it comprises one-level water pot 1, secondary water pot 2, absorption centrifugal water-heating pump 3 and triple valve 4.One-level water pot 1 top is provided with steam inlet 11, with the steam of partial condensation water, enters into from here in one-level water pot 1.Secondary water pot 2 is provided with the suction hose 21 that is inserted into one-level water pot 1 bottom, and this suction hose 21 can siphon away the condensed water of one-level water pot 1 bottom.The water inlet of absorption centrifugal water-heating pump 3 is connected with the import of triple valve 4 with secondary water pot 2 with outlet pipe 32 by water inlet pipe 31 respectively with delivery port, this import of triple valve 4 is positioned at bottom, its outlet is positioned at top, be used for exporting condensed water, another outlet is horizontally disposed, is provided with the water in suction hose 21 is inhaled to the negative-pressure ejecting device 35 to secondary water pot 2.
Between water inlet pipe 31 and outlet pipe 32, be provided with a return duct 33, on water inlet pipe 31, be also provided with cold water and supplement pipe 34, return duct 33 imports its water inlet again by the part hot water of absorption centrifugal water-heating pump 3 delivery ports, can reduce the generation of steam bubble, with cold water, supplement the cold water of managing after 34 inside after softenings, the temperature that can significantly reduce the water inlet of absorption centrifugal water-heating pump 3, more obviously reduces steam bubble.
On secondary water pot 2, be provided with liquid level gauge 22, the water level height that it can show secondary water pot 2 on the one hand, can access automatic control equipment on the other hand, realizes automatically and controlling.
When the liquid level of secondary water pot 2 is lower, triple valve 4 is opened the outlet of level, current circulate between absorption centrifugal water-heating pump 3 and secondary water pot 2, the negative pressure that negative-pressure ejecting device 35 produces is drawn into the condensed water in one-level water pot 1 in secondary water pot 2, when the water level in secondary water pot 2 reaches setting value, triple valve 4 moves, and the outlet of its top is opened, Horizontal Exit is closed, and condensed water can be sent to boiler after being drawn.
